HISTORY OF PWC’S S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M

~ by Karen Pontius, PWC Scholarship Chair

The PWC Scholarship fund has grown consistently, with help from your donations and those of our sponsors. Check out our successes!!

2002: $2,500 went to four recipients: all daughters of PWC members.

2003: $3,000 went to four recipients: one to a son of a PWC member, the other three to women enrolled in CTI schools.

2004: $4,000 went to seven recipients: PWC member Kathy Lemke; Christina Mulka, the daughter of member Donna Mulka; Matthew Paul McLelland, spouse of member Kolette McLelland; and four to women enrolled in CTI schools: Yaneysi Merchan Vargas, Jessica Hernandez Cordero,Nicole Buffington, and Tina Marie Conover.

2005: $6,218 went to six recipients: member Denise Mason; Terica Black, daughter of member Joyce Black; Heather Leung-VanHassel, daughter of member Yvonne Leung; Jennifer Day, daughter of member Kerry Rose; and two CTI students, Stephanie Drews and Kari Bentz. This year was the first time we received scholarship donations from our corporate sponsors GEICO and DISC, sales of the blue 'Maggie' bear kicked in some, and the Scholarship Quilt Project added over $700!

2006: $9,400 went to eleven recipients: member Dawn Owens, member Ron McAuley, Janelle Grace, daughter of member Lauren Grace, Kristin Brickley, daughter of member Lisa Brickley, member and past PWC President Patricia Swenor, and CTI students Jill Day, Lauren Flatt, Melissa Andresen, and Stephanie Nutt. Again we received support from GEICO and DISC, and the National Conference Committee contributed $1,000 from combined Corporate Sponsors. The blue 'Maggie' bear helped, and the Scholarship Quilt(s) Project added over $800!

2007: $9,700 went to seven recipients: Katherine Brickley, the daughter of PWC members Bob and Lisa Brickley, Amy Cloutier, the daughter of member Kimberly Cloutier, Julianne Menassian, the daughter of member Anne Menassian, Alan Rush III, the son of member Robin Rush, Robert Johnson Jr., the son of member Robert Johnson, and Hannah Dekker, at Daniel Webster CTI in NH. The newly established Jacqueline Smith Burdette Career in Aviation Scholarship was awarded to PWC member Norma Ely. We received generous contributions from our corporate sponsors, GEICO and DISC, and this year CSC (Computer Sciences Corporation) joined them.

2008: $8,000 went to four recipients: Aimee Chase, daughter of PWC member Nathan Chase; the Jacqueline Smith Burdette Career in Aviation Scholarship was awarded to Amanda Sullivan at Purdue, IN CTI; the Herman J. Lyons Memorial Scholarship was awarded to Trisha Cummings, at Mt. San Antonio College, CA CTI. The newly established Margaret Hoffman PWC Scholarship for Women in Air Traffic Control was awarded to Crystal Massey, at Northern California Combined TRACON (NCT). Again we received generous contributions from our corporate sponsors: GEICO,DISC, CSC and some combined support from all the sponsors of our conference.

2009: $9,500 went to seven recipients: Logan Gerber-Chavez, daughter of PWC member Cindy Gerber-Chavez; Lucia Augusta Povinelli, daughter of PWC member Linda Dohrenwend; Nicole M. Zibolski, daughter of PWC Member Karen Zibolski; Joshua A. Santiago, the son of PWC member Athina Santiago, won the Jacqueline Smith Burdette Career in Aviation Scholarship; Catherine Janis and Shyan Nikol Lasater won PWC Recruitment Scholarships; and Robin Rush won the Margaret Hoffman PWC Scholarship for Women in Air Traffic Control Scholarship.

2010: $8,000 went to eleven recipients: Pilot Rosely Netrefa won the Jacqueline Smith Burdette Career in Aviation Scholarship; PWC’s Nat’l Conference Chair, Rose Merchant-Bennett, won the Herman J. Lyons Memorial Scholarship; Lauren Vala receives a Recruitment Scholarship; and eight member scholarships: Paul Lore;Shoshana Frank;Aimee Chase, daughter of Nathan Chase; Trisha Cummings; Christine Dow; Tami Gibbs; Brittany Majewski; and Jennifer Sloane.

2011: $7,500 went to four recipients: Nathan Zibolski, son of PWC member Karen Zibolski; PWC member NancyThompson won the Margaret Hoffman PWC Scholarship; Purdue student Dekiyra Love won the Jacqueline Smith Burdette Career in Aviation Scholarship; and CTI student Sara Baty won a PWC Recruitment Scholarship.
